This patch adds RISC-V Zihintpause support. The extension is set to be enabled
by default and opcode has been added to insn32.decode.
Added trans_pause to exit the TB and return to main loop.
The change can also be found in:
https://github.com/dlu42/qemu/tree/zihintpause_support_v1
Tested along with pause support added to cpu_relax function for linux, the
changes I made to linux to test can be found here:
https://github.com/dlu42/linux/tree/pause_support_v1
--------
Changelog:
v1 -> v2
1. Pause now also exit the TB and return to main loop
2. Move the REQUIRE_ZIHINTPAUSE macro inside the trans_pause function
v2 -> v3
No changes, v2 was lost from the list
v3 -> v4
No longer break the reservation in trans_pause

Added support for RISC-V PAUSE instruction from Zihintpause extension,
enabled by default.
Tested-by: Heiko Stuebner <heiko@sntech.de>
Signed-off-by: Dao Lu <daolu@rivosinc.com>
---
target/riscv/cpu.c | 2 ++
target/riscv/cpu.h | 1 +
target/riscv/insn32.decode | 7 ++++++-
target/riscv/insn_trans/trans_rvi.c.inc | 16 ++++++++++++++++
4 files changed, 25 insertions(+), 1 deletion(-)
diff --git a/target/riscv/cpu.c b/target/riscv/cpu.c
index ccacdee215..183fb37fdf 100644
--- a/target/riscv/cpu.c
+++ b/target/riscv/cpu.c
@@ -825,6 +825,7 @@ static Property riscv_cpu_properties[] = {
DEFINE_PROP_BOOL("Counters", RISCVCPU, cfg.ext_counters, true),
DEFINE_PROP_BOOL("Zifencei", RISCVCPU, cfg.ext_ifencei, true),
DEFINE_PROP_BOOL("Zicsr", RISCVCPU, cfg.ext_icsr, true),
+ DEFINE_PROP_BOOL("Zihintpause", RISCVCPU, cfg.ext_zihintpause, true),
DEFINE_PROP_BOOL("Zfh", RISCVCPU, cfg.ext_zfh, false),
DEFINE_PROP_BOOL("Zfhmin", RISCVCPU, cfg.ext_zfhmin, false),
DEFINE_PROP_BOOL("Zve32f", RISCVCPU, cfg.ext_zve32f, false),
@@ -996,6 +997,7 @@ static void riscv_isa_string_ext(RISCVCPU *cpu, char **isa_str, int max_str_len)
* extensions by an underscore.
*/
struct isa_ext_data isa_edata_arr[] = {
+ ISA_EDATA_ENTRY(zihintpause, ext_zihintpause),
ISA_EDATA_ENTRY(zfh, ext_zfh),
ISA_EDATA_ENTRY(zfhmin, ext_zfhmin),
ISA_EDATA_ENTRY(zfinx, ext_zfinx),
diff --git a/target/riscv/cpu.h b/target/riscv/cpu.h
index fe6c9a2c92..e466a04a59 100644
--- a/target/riscv/cpu.h
+++ b/target/riscv/cpu.h
@@ -394,6 +394,7 @@ struct RISCVCPUConfig {
bool ext_counters;
bool ext_ifencei;
bool ext_icsr;
+ bool ext_zihintpause;
bool ext_svinval;
bool ext_svnapot;
bool ext_svpbmt;
diff --git a/target/riscv/insn32.decode b/target/riscv/insn32.decode
index 4033565393..595fdcdad8 100644
--- a/target/riscv/insn32.decode
+++ b/target/riscv/insn32.decode
@@ -149,7 +149,12 @@ srl 0000000 ..... ..... 101 ..... 0110011 @r
sra 0100000 ..... ..... 101 ..... 0110011 @r
or 0000000 ..... ..... 110 ..... 0110011 @r
and 0000000 ..... ..... 111 ..... 0110011 @r
-fence ---- pred:4 succ:4 ----- 000 ----- 0001111
+
+{
+ pause 0000 0001 0000 00000 000 00000 0001111
+ fence ---- pred:4 succ:4 ----- 000 ----- 0001111
+}
+
fence_i ---- ---- ---- ----- 001 ----- 0001111
csrrw ............ ..... 001 ..... 1110011 @csr
csrrs ............ ..... 010 ..... 1110011 @csr
diff --git a/target/riscv/insn_trans/trans_rvi.c.inc b/target/riscv/insn_trans/trans_rvi.c.inc
index f1342f30f8..2fd07bc2e4 100644
--- a/target/riscv/insn_trans/trans_rvi.c.inc
+++ b/target/riscv/insn_trans/trans_rvi.c.inc
@@ -796,6 +796,22 @@ static bool trans_srad(DisasContext *ctx, arg_srad *a)
return gen_shift(ctx, a, EXT_SIGN, tcg_gen_sar_tl, NULL);
}
+static bool trans_pause(DisasContext *ctx, arg_pause *a)
+{
+ if (!ctx->cfg_ptr->ext_zihintpause) {
+ return false;
+ }
+
+ /*
+ * PAUSE is a no-op in QEMU,
+ * end the TB and return to main loop
+ */
+ gen_set_pc_imm(ctx, ctx->pc_succ_insn);
+ tcg_gen_exit_tb(NULL, 0);
+ ctx->base.is_jmp = DISAS_NORETURN;
+
+ return true;
+}
static bool trans_fence(DisasContext *ctx, arg_fence *a)
{
